Jobing Description
Job Type: FULL TIME
Coordinates patient care planning with other disciplines utilizing the principles of the nursing process and critical thinking skills in order to maintain patient safety and well-being. (Some positions might be assigned to critical care areas requiring specialized training.)
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S EDUCATION:
Graduation from a qualified, nationally-accredited nursing program. (Some positions may require additional training related to specific skill area, such as EP, which requires instructional programs in intra-cardio echocardiogram and electrophysiology, which includes 30 ablation procedures.)
EXPERIENCE:
None required. One year of nursing experience in an acute care setting preferred. (Positions assigned to EP:
require two (2) years of EP experience or demonstrated competency in all areas of EP Lab procedures).
LICENSURE OR CERTIFICATION:
Current RN licensure permitting work in the State of Arizona and Current Cardio Pulmonary Resuscitation (CPR). Some departments such as OR, Ambulatory Surgery and Pediatrics will require advanced life support certification (ACLS and PALS). (Additional certification may be required for some specialties, such as EP certification from International Board of Heart Rhythm Examiners for Special Competency in Cardiac Electrophysiology for the Associated Professional, or equivalent certification.) For Hospice, Mental Health, and Pediatrics areas, valid Arizona Fingerprint Clearance Card within 6 months of hire.
